missing msvcr71.dll

Featured Replies

Hi!

I built an Windows XP ISO and installed Azureus using rado354's addon. When I try to run the application it says that it can't start JVM because the library msvcr71.dll is missing. I guess this is a library that should be in C:\WINDOWS\system32, but it isn't there. Is there any option in nLite that deletes this library?

Thanks!

Ricardo

I have seen the same type of error on computers before. Even on regular PCs not using nLite. All you need to do is download it and place it in system32 and you're problem should be solved. ;)
